Pitchers

The pitching matchup is a critical component of any baseball game, often determining the pace and momentum. For the Orioles, the starting rotation led by John Means offers a blend of accuracy and speed, with an impressive ERA (Earned Run Average) that speaks to his reliability on the mound. In contrast, the Giants’ Logan Webb counters with a formidable presence, boasting a lower ERA and a higher strikeout rate that highlights his capability to dominate opposing batters. Comparing the bullpens, both teams have reliable closers with the Orioles’ Tanner Scott and the Giants’ Tyler Rogers both showing resilience under pressure, though Rogers’ lower WHIP (Walks plus Hits per Inning Pitched) indicates slightly better control.

  • What does ERA/WHIP/RBI mean and why are they important?
    • ERA measures the average runs a pitcher allows, WHIP quantifies baserunners allowed per inning, and RBI counts the number of runs a player drives in—all crucial for assessing player effectiveness.
